Very nice pants. I would not consider them to be fleece lined nor would I consider them sweatpants. They are more like a very heavy T-shirt material, which is what I wanted. They are light enough for summer yet heavy enough for spring or fall. I am 5’5” tall and XL are the perfect length for me. Pockets are deep enough to keep my phone secure. I purchased Navy and liked them so also purchased Dim Gray and Dark Steel Blue. All three colors fit the same and are the same material. All wash well on low temperature wash. I dried for 10 minutes on low heat and hung dry. There was no shrinkage on any of them. As you wear them, they all stretch out a bit at the knee. Upon washing, they return to their normal shape. Here are particulars on the 3 colors: Navy: Color matches online picture. Top stitching is not noticeable. For that reason you might be able to get away with dressing them up a bit. Dark Steel Blue: Color matches online picture. Top stitching is slightly noticeable. You might not be able to get away with dressing them up. Dim Gray: The color is brownish-gray, leaning more towards the brown. Top stitching is very noticeable. These could definitely not be dressed up. I am very pleased with this purchase. Read more

I love these pants. I have 5 pair. Although, described as sweat pants, they are not traditional fleece fabric. The fabric is 100% cotton, a medium weight knit. A wide waist band with optional draw string, and great pockets that easily accommodate a smart phone. I chose petite and they were perfect after washing. I machine wash in cold and dry for about 15 minutes before hanging them to finish drying. The dark steel blue is about like a denim. These are cooler than jeans and work great for physical therapy. These are great for running errands and shopping or just around the house. Seemed pricey, but they are worth it. Great quality. Read more
